Dr. Ma, joined the Biostatistics Center in 2002 and now serves as a Co-Investigator of the NIDDK-sponsored Diabetes Prevention Program Outcomes Study (DPPOS) Data Coordinating Center. In addition to data analyses and manuscript preparation, Dr. Ma is actively involved in clinical trial operation, protocol oversight, and DSMB reporting. She has served as a reviewer for the American Journal of Hypertension and currently a reviewer for the Journal of National Cancer Institute. Dr. Ma's research interests include threshold identification, missing data handling, model selection, and other methodology with application in clinical trials. Dr. Ma has been an author or co-author on 20+ research papers on AIDS and diabetes research.
